Fovinaciclib Plus Endocrine Therapy Improves Progression-Free Survival in HR-Positive, HER2-Negative Advanced Breast Cancer
Clinical Summary:
- Design/Population: This phase 3 trial evaluated fovinaciclib plus letrozole or anastrozole versus placebo plus endocrine therapy as first-line treatment in patients with HR-positive, HER2-negative advanced breast cancer.
- Key Outcomes: Fovinaciclib significantly improved progression-free survival compared with endocrine therapy alone and demonstrated consistent benefit across secondary efficacy end points. The combination maintained a manageable safety profile and preserved quality of life.
- Clinical Relevance: These findings support fovinaciclib plus an aromatase inhibitor as a potential first-line treatment option in this setting.
Results from a phase 3 trial demonstrated that fovinaciclib plus letrozole or anastrozole significantly improved progression-free survival (PFS) compared with endocrine therapy alone in patients with HR-positive, HER2-negative advanced breast cancer, supporting the combination as a potential first-line treatment option.
In this double-blind trial, 417 patients with HR-positive, HER2-negative advanced breast cancer who had not received prior systemic therapy for advanced disease were randomized 1:1 to receive either 200 mg of fovinaciclib (n = 208) or placebo (n = 209) once daily on days 1 through 21 of each 28-day cycle in combination with either 2.5 mg of letrozole or 1 mg of anastrozole. Premenopausal or perimenopausal patients also received goserelin.
The primary end point was PFS, assessed via blinded independent central review. Secondary end points included additional efficacy outcomes and safety, while overall survival (OS) and quality of life were exploratory end points.
At the prespecified interim analysis, with a median follow-up was 16.6 months, median PFS was not reached in the fovinaciclib arm compared with 20.2 months in the placebo arm (hazard ratio [HR], 0.55; 95% confidence interval [CI], 0.38 to 0.77; P < .001). The PFS benefit with fovinaciclib was generally consistent across most patient subgroups.
Fovinaciclib also demonstrated favorable results across secondary efficacy end points. OS data remained immature, with only 40 events (9.6%) reported at the time of analysis.
The most common treatment-emergent adverse events were hematologic toxicities, none of which led to serious adverse events or permanent study drug discontinuation. Treatment discontinuation due to treatment-emergent adverse events occurred in 1.4% of patients in both treatment arms.
Patient-reported quality of life outcomes, including global health status, functional domains, and symptom domains assessed using the European Organization for Research and Treatment of Cancer Quality of Life Questionnaire Core 30, remained similar between the treatment groups throughout the study.
As study authors concluded, “adding fovinaciclib to first-line aromatase inhibitor conferred significant and clinically meaningful PFS benefit and consistent improvements in other efficacy outcomes, along with manageable safety and unaffected quality of life.”
